5 Best AI Chatbots Software for Your Business in 2023

Understanding customer behavior, needs, and expectations are like putting customers at the heart of your business. Customer engagement or interaction is the best medium to achieve communication goals. The broad spectrum of communication includes how quickly you respond to customer issues, how quickly you are solving their issues, and the approach to solving them.

Whether customers approach you through Facebook messenger, text message, website, or in-app, your customers expect you to reply to them quickly. Here, Chatbot enters into the game. The real-time customer communication platform that collaborates your customer support efforts with the customized needs of your customers.

Chatbots are good enough to handle moderately sophisticated conversations like opening conversations, interactions for product tours, etc. But when it comes to answering something logical, a simple chatbot can limit the conversational capabilities. Subsequently, this hangs your customer in the waiting queue, and they negatively impact your customer service. 

Thanks to the continuous advancement in Chatbot technology that solves this issue – AI Chatbot. Gartner predicts that, in 2023, 70% of the white-collar workers will be interacting with AI conversational Chatbots to speed up their work.

What is an AI Chatbot? 

An AI chatbot is a communication computing program that addresses users’ or customers’ queries independently without a human operator. Integrated within an app, website, or social media channel, AI Chatbot simulates human conversations with the help of NLP (natural language processing). Conversational Chatbot deploys data, machine learning, and NLP (Natural Language Processing) to recognize the inputs and translate their meanings. Various industry verticals, including healthcare, b2b, banking, finance, and contact center software solution providers, widely use AI Chatbots to humanize the 24X7 support system.

What are the Different Components of AI Chatbots?

AI Chatbot has mainly three components based on which it identifies the speech or text patterns with the help of AI and ML algorithms.

  • Natural Language Processing

NLP is a computer science branch of artificial intelligence that enables computers to understand speeches and texts the same way human beings do. NLP works with computational linguistics, machine learning, and deep learning models. It drives programs that translate large volumes of texts and speeches to spoken language in real-time. In turn, customers can interact via chatbots.

  • Automated Speech Recognition (ASR)

Automatic Speech Recognition (ASR) is a conversational AI component that facilitates human beings to communicate with a computer interface like a normal human conversation. ASR technology deploys NLP to decode phonemes and words. Therefore, NLP and ASR work collaboratively to help chatbots understand customers’ voice modulations and accents to respond to them.

  • Machine Learning

Machine Learning (ML) focuses on deploying data and algorithms to replicate human learnings and improve its accuracy. Moreover, ML algorithms are trained to make accurate predictions and drive decision-making powers.

How Does AI Chatbots work?

AI Chatbot works efficiently for customer service. AI interacts with customers in contextual

dialogue through the collaboration of natural language processing (NLP), automated speech

recognition (ASR), and machine learning (ML) algorithms. Conversational AI works in a simplified manner:

  1. AI chatbot works to understand what a customer is trying to say or the question’s intent.
  2. Then it deploys natural language understanding (NLU) to decode the meaning of a customer’s words via text or voice.
  3. It determines and frames the correct response based on understanding the customer’s motive for using machine learning.
  4. Finally, the AI chatbot generates an easy-to-understand response via Natural Language Generation (NLG).

5 Best AI Chatbot Software

AI Chatbot facilitates your customer support team or agents interacting with your customers on different digital platforms. It drives immediate responses and proactive engagement, contributing to exponential business growth. Moreover, it also reduces your unnecessary operational costs. 

If you are deploying a standard chatbot and want to upgrade to an AI-powered chatbot, we’ve listed the 5 best AI chatbots for your business.


NovelVox offers a user-friendly AI Chatbot – InfiBot. NovelVox’s InfiBot is designed with the intent to extend the human-like engaging conversation to draw in more customers and never let them leave unanswered even in the absence of a live agent. InfiBot offers customized settings like filtration and segmentation, enabling you to personalize your customer interactions. InfiBot can further be integrated with CRM, Knowledge Base, or other third-party tools to automate the workflow.

Features of NovelVox’s InfiBot

  1. Reduces toggling with multiple screens – InfiBot offers powerful integrations where you can seamlessly integrate your chatbot with your contact center. It facilitates agent escalations in one unified screen. Subsequently, it enables agents to deal with queries more speedily.   
  2. Improves Omnichannel Capabilities – InfiBot improves the customer experience by providing a platform to engage across different channels such as web chat & social media.
  3. Ensures dedicated workspace for Supervisors – InfiBot provides a dedicated work environment for supervisors to track and monitor live interactions handled by the AI-powered bot. It allows supervisors to directly jump into the interaction with the customer and solve the issue, which results in improved feedback and reduced handling time.
  4. Ensures customization through integrations  – InfiBot ensures seamless third-party application integration that can easily customize your chat widget, bot appearance, and other related information fields as per your business goals. It supports seamless integration with third-party applications through REST web services. It automatically fetches customers’ data and transaction history from the CRM webpage to deliver faster responses to the customer.


Freshchat creates code-free AI-powered chatbots for websites, mobile apps, social media messengers, WhatsApp, business chat, etc. Powered by Freddy’s artificial intelligence algorithm, Freshdesk’s chatbots allow users to interact and engage with customers in real-time to understand their pain points, resolve queries, and provide frictionless customer experiences. Freshdesk also deploys machine learning technology and creates a list of customer and prospect questions that help you focus on delivering precise answers.

Features of Freshchat

  1. Ensures successful delivery of marketing campaigns – Freshchat provides an intelligent alternative to website forms with AI Chatbots. It quickly captures visitors’ data and nurtures leads from different sources.
  2. Ensures Sales Enablement and quick closure of deals – Freshchat’s Chatbots provide you with different sales enablement features like – book meetings, providing quotes, response to sale inquiries, etc.
  3. Ensures innovative Custom Flows to streamline the workflow – Freshchat offers custom flows to create engaging bot conversations. To deliver personalized bot campaigns, it also enables you to segment and target audiences as per business or project requirements.
  4. Ensures seamless Agent handover – With Freshchat AI Chatbot, you can quickly transfer conversations seamlessly to live agents through a single click.


More suitable for large businesses, Drift offers an integrated platform that combines live chat and an automated chatbot to generate and qualify leads. Drift’s AI Chatbots are integrated with the most popular CRMs and email marketing services. Drift offers robust integrations with many third-party tools such as Zendesk, Help Scout, etc.

Features of Drift

  1. Ensuring Chat Widget – Drift’s AI Chatbot offers a mobile-friendly chat widget to ensure an intuitive experience for customers.
  2. Ensure Chat Routing – Drift offers various modules for routing leads and conversations to the correct person, group, or team. This further helps your sales team to make informed decisions.
  3. Ensures Real-Time Reporting and Tracking User Data – Drift offers three report types – Team Performance, Conversation Volume, and Routing Rules Reports.
  4. Ensures automation & Qualification Bot – Drift’s Automation and Qualification Bot feature optimizes bots for you to work 24/7/365 and handle multiple conversations at once.


Ameyo offers AI-enabled Chatbots that ensure a real-time agent chat experience and connects agents with customers seamlessly across websites, social media platforms, and business messaging platforms.

As Ameyo’s AI Chatbot automates agents’ workflow, they can devote their time to building approaches to sell products and services.

Features of Ameyo

  1. Ensures Omnichannel Conversations – Ameyo offers omnichannel interactions effortlessly with AI-powered Chatbot solutions for web chat, voice, and email.   
  2. Ensures Multilingual Support – Ameyo’s AI Chatbot offers over 100+ languages support to create chatbots for customers across the globe.
  3. Ensures Sentimental Analysis – AI-powered Chatbot facilitates you with a sentimental analysis feature that enables you to understand the customer’s emotions – happy, ecstatic, pessimistic, etc.
  4. Ensures Zero-Code API Integration – Ameyo’s ChatBot is seamlessly integrated with third-party apps to make chatbots smarter, faster, and more accessible.

Zendesk Answer Bot

If you want to connect or chat with your customers on different communication channels – Facebook, WhatsApp, and Emails, then Zendesk Answer Bot is the perfect solution. Zendesk Answer Bot works as a flow builder that gives you complete control over the conversation between Answer Bot and customers. Zendesk Answer Bot enables you to build a flow in multiple languages without any code and helps you connect with customers worldwide. Zendesk Answer Bot can be integrated seamlessly with mobile apps or for internal teams on Slack.

Features of Zendesk Answer Bot

  1. Ensures Omnichannel Conversation Management – Zendesk Answer Bot ensures omnichannel support like chat, messaging, email, Slack, etc. 
  2. Ensures real-time Reporting and Analytics – Zendesk Answer Bot has an in-built Reporting & Analytics module that helps you evaluate, analyze, understand customer data, and share your business information. 
  3. Ensures Multilingual Support – Zendesk Answer Bot has in-built multilingual support that enables you to create multilingual chatbots for different customers speaking different languages across the globe.
  4. Ensures Zendesk’s Switchboard API – Zendesk Answer Bot offers Zendesk’s Switchboard API to manage conversations and hand off to our agent applications.

The AI-powered Chatbot software we’ve listed here is the best and fits your communication needs. The versatility of chatbot software depends on the purpose of using the Chatbot. As per our research and advice, we concluded that if you are looking for an all-inclusive AI-powered chatbot for different purposes at a pocket-friendly budget, then NovelVox is the best option.


Review on TuneFab Deezer Music Converter

I must say Deezer is quite handy, especially with...

Netflix’s December 2023 Schedule is Packed With Surprises [Detail Guide]

Are you ready to binge-watch your way through the...

Maximizing System Value With FAA Web Scheduler [Features and Benefits]

FAA Web Scheduler is an online scheduling tool designed...

The Ultimate Guide to Launching a Beauty Salon

Launching a beauty salon is an incredibly exciting and...

10 Tips for Choosing the Right Long Single Sheets

Selecting the ideal long single sheets can greatly improve...